Batista}, title = {A Model for Fire Spreading by Multi-Agent Systems: A RoboCup Rescue Simulation and Swarm Platform Approach}, journal = {Journal of Information Security Research}, year = {2011}, volume = {2}, number = {3}, doi = {}, url = {http://www.dline.info/jisr/fulltext/v2n3/1.pdf}, abstract = {This paper presents an analysis of the RoboCup Rescue Environment tools for simulations based on the firespread phenomenon. Its main purpose is highlighting the features of two simulation tools: the Agent Simulation and the Swarm platform, simulating a fire spread in a particular city. Two simulations had been run using the Agent Simulation unit: one with a model that gives a fire spread that cannot be controlled by the agents and a second one using a model which the agents can control that fire spread, providing an environment and a framework for future studies about the connection between fire spread and collective behavior. Also, this paper shows a theoretical analysis of the Swarm platform and it suggests integration among the tools presented herein.}, }
